West Virginia star quarterback PatWhite has a sprained joint in his chest, an injury coach Rich
Rodriguez says will probably take a couple of weeks to heal.
Luckily, the junior has that much time because the No. 8
Mountaineers have a bye week.
Rodriguez says White will be limited in practice this week and
should be fine in time for the next game, the October 20th
homecoming game against Mississippi State.
White sprained a joint that links the collarbone and sternum. He
was injured Saturday at the end of a 27-yard run in the third
quarter of a 55-14 win at Syracuse when safety Joe Fields rolled on
him.
It was the second week in a row White didn't make it through a
game. A week earlier, in a 21-13 loss at South Florida, he suffered
a bruised thigh that kept his status for the Syracuse game
questionable.
That injury didn't seem to make an impact, though. When he left
the Orange game, White was 12-for-15 for 148 yards and one
touchdown passing and had 14 carries for 89 yards and another
score. His efforts earned him the Big East offensive player of the
week honor.
